Painting         Admittedly, I lack some of the technical skills one would hope to find in a painter.

So it goes. About the age of forty, I began to paint. I find it pleasing (far better than mowing the lawn or fixing the sink) and it's my idea of a weekend garage activity. I paint the same three paintings over and over. One is the Jane series:   an 8x6 grid of squares (which is the same format shared by the DOS art efforts). The second, Diagonal Blue Line, is a diagonal line (occasionally blue) with a square in the lower left and a circle in the upper right. The last are landscapes in the most simple terms:   three stacked rectangles:   foreground, middle-ground, background. Images placed on a two-dimensional, rectangular surface.

All aspects of all three forms are negotiable. Brushwork is discouraged. String is not, as is the putty knife. Links marked with (d) also include alternate, digital versions. Links marked with (t) also include a thumbnail page.
